two metal spheres of same material and radius r are in contact with each other the gravitational force of attraction between the spheres is given By

To solve this we'll start by calculating the

Mass of each metal sphere is given by:

m=4/3πr^3ρ

The force of attraction between two metal sphere is given by:

F=Gmm/(2r)^2

F=G(4/3πr^3ρ)(4/3πr^3ρ)/4r^2
F=G(4/3πρ)(4/3πρ)/4*(r^3)(r^3)r^2
F=Kr^4
